The beta versions of iOS 18.4 and tvOS 18.4 are now live, showcasing a few minor yet noteworthy enhancements for the Apple TV app. Here are three appealing updates that will soon be available for your iPhone, Apple TV 4K, and more.

The revamped TV app will introduce three key features:
- Enhanced plus button on highlighted titles
- Clear episode release schedule information
- Revamped fonts and icons
While these are primarily UI improvements, my experiences with the beta indicate that they significantly enhance the user experience.
Overview of the TV app improvements
For instance, consider the updated plus button on featured titles. In the TV app’s main view, there is now a dynamic carousel highlighting various TV shows and films to explore.
In the current iOS 18.3 version, a small plus button is located in the top-right corner for adding titles to your Watchlist. In the upcoming iOS 18.4 version, the button has been considerably enlarged and repositioned to a more noticeable location beside the Play button.
Moreover, for ongoing shows that are releasing new episodes, iOS 18.4 makes the release schedule much more prominent than before.
Previously, the app displayed some text underneath the show’s title, which occasionally included information about new episode release dates.
In iOS 18.4, this information has been elevated, now highlighted above the title in its own distinct banner. For example, with Apple’s medical drama “Berlin ER,” viewers will now see ‘New Episodes Wednesdays’ positioned above the title.
Lastly, the TV app has undergone a refresh of its fonts and icons throughout the interface. New icons have been introduced for the Movies Spotlight and Sports sections, and the overall typography has been updated, providing a modern, yet recognizable appearance.
While these modifications may not be groundbreaking, they represent valuable incremental upgrades aimed at enriching the overall app experience.
